Address

PZYe1p7fyg7yicim2CsFev4RRsd1PSSckS

0 PEPE

Confirmed
Total Received689871.37566000 PEPE302.20 USD
Total Sent689871.37566000 PEPE302.20 USD
Final Balance0 PEPE0.00 USD
No. Transactions2

Transactions

PZYe1p7fyg7yicim2CsFev4RRsd1PSSckS689871.37566000 PEPE422.58 USD302.20 USD
 
Pg53jsEvKLZDVf4sfv5f5zKGyfWPP6tK8b5.00000000 PEPE0.00 USD0.00 USD×
PhfcwmAfgJvs8WcVj25rjABXfJCxsu4xgd689866.37340000 PEPE422.58 USD302.20 USD
PqyqbkMtsTTmgrsHFF5zjhhuuTtDVsV6Pj689876.37792000 PEPE422.58 USD302.20 USD
 
PgwetQUTSgrm4S6VDUFUdosMhEHkKbBX825.00000000 PEPE0.00 USD0.00 USD
PZYe1p7fyg7yicim2CsFev4RRsd1PSSckS689871.37566000 PEPE422.58 USD302.20 USD